VW Unveiling IROC Concept In Paris
July 31, 2006 on 2:46 am | In Car News |
Volkswagen will reportedly be unveiling a concept called “IROC” at the Paris Motor Show, according to VWVortex.com. The name is an obvious tip-off that the concept will likely be the predecessor to the production Scirocco that Wolfsburg is planning.
VWVortex reports that the look will be a cross between the Eco-Racer concept with a Concept-A roofline on a coupe body. The front-engine, front-wheel drive Scirocco will be built in VW’s Portugal factory and has already been approved for sale in Europe.
While that doesn’t mean U.S. consumption is a given, response to the “IROC” concept in Paris and at upcoming auto shows in the U.S. will likely be a key factor in the company’s decision to bring the IROC back to the States.
